Getting Started as a Freelance Writer
Now that you understand the benefits of freelance writing, let’s discuss how you can get started in this exciting field:
1. Identify your niche
Before you start looking for writing opportunities, it’s important to identify your niche. What topics are you passionate about? What industries do you have expertise in? By focusing on a specific niche, you can position yourself as an expert and attract clients who are looking for specialized knowledge.
2. Build your portfolio
Even if you’re just starting out, it’s important to have a portfolio of writing samples to showcase your skills. You can create your own blog or contribute guest posts to established websites to build your portfolio. Additionally, consider offering your services at a discounted rate or even for free in exchange for testimonials and references.
3. Create a professional website
A professional website is essential for any freelance writer. It serves as a central hub where potential clients can learn more about you and your services. Make sure to include a clear and concise description of your skills, a portfolio of your work, and contact information for potential clients to reach out to you.
4. Network and market yourself
Networking is crucial in the freelance writing industry. Join online communities, attend industry events, and connect with other writers and potential clients. Additionally, make use of social media platforms to market yourself and showcase your work. Engage with your audience and share valuable insights to establish yourself as an authority in your niche.
Finding Freelance Writing Opportunities
Now that you have set up your freelance writing business, it’s time to find writing opportunities. Here are some effective strategies:
1. Freelance job boards
Freelance job boards like Upwork, Freelancer, and Fiverr are great platforms to find writing gigs. Create a compelling profile, showcase your portfolio, and start bidding on relevant projects. Be sure to tailor your proposals to each job and highlight your unique skills and experience.
2. Content mills
Content mills are websites that connect writers with clients who need content. While the pay might be lower compared to other platforms, content mills can be a great way to gain experience and build your portfolio. Some popular content mills include Textbroker, iWriter, and WriterAccess.
3. Cold pitching
Cold pitching involves reaching out to potential clients directly, even if they haven’t advertised any writing opportunities. Research businesses and websites in your niche and send personalized pitches showcasing your expertise and how you can add value to their content. While it may take some time and effort, landing a few high-paying clients through cold pitching can significantly boost your income.
Maximizing Your Earnings as a Freelance Writer
Now that you have secured some freelance writing gigs, it’s time to maximize your earnings. Here are some tips to help you increase your income:
1. Develop your skills
Invest in your skills by taking online courses, attending workshops, and reading books on writing. The more you improve your craft, the more valuable you become to clients, allowing you to command higher rates.
2. Offer additional services
Expand your offerings beyond writing by providing additional services such as editing, proofreading, or social media management. This not only increases your income but also makes you a one-stop solution for clients.
3. Raise your rates
As you gain experience and build a strong portfolio, don’t be afraid to raise your rates. Remember, clients are willing to pay for quality work, and by delivering exceptional results, you can justify charging higher rates.
